Transaction 563ba74ac89023200126264b4a61a01acfa5fcfcdb23e84615b847a05c39a145
1 Input
2 Outputs
- 563ba74ac89023200126264b4a61a01acfa5fcfcdb23e84615b847a05c39a145:0
- 563ba74ac89023200126264b4a61a01acfa5fcfcdb23e84615b847a05c39a145:1
value 300542
address 13jiwUQGn5LAnykEK7a8jLZ7RZoDA4xxRm
value 1038
address 16p3JsYLskQxj6XH9tVbGrXpv7Dz61pDvh